A devastating accident has claimed the life of a final-year student of Ambrose Alli University, Ekpoma, Edo State.

The incident occurred on Monday when the students embarked on a motorcade parade to celebrate the completion of their final examinations.

The accident occurred at Ujoelen, close to the primary school.

According to eyewitnesses, the vehicle attempted to overtake another, leading to a loss of control and a fatal collision with a truck.

The students were part of a convoy made up of fresh graduates of the university, who were celebrating their achievement.

The Edo State Sector Commander of the Federal Road Safety Corps, Cyril Mathew, confirmed the incident, stating that one person died and five others were injured in the crash.

Mathew explained that the students were driving in a convoy after writing their last paper and one of them attempted to overtake another vehicle, resulting in the fatal accident.

According to Investigation, Witnesses reported that the group of students drove recklessly and failed to observe basic safety rules during the celebrations.

The students, after writing their last paper, took to the road in a convoy.

In the process, one of them overtook another vehicle and rammed into a stationary truck.

The incident highlights the importance of safety measures and responsible driving, especially during celebrations.

The loss of life is a tragic reminder of the importance of prioritizing safety and responsible behavior on the roads Matthew stated.
